Eric 1506beecbc Implement ODB++ export
ADDED: Add support in Pcbnew for exporting ODB++ files under Fabrication
       Outputs, base on ODB++Design Format Specification (Release v8.1
       Update 3 February 2021).

Note: There is still a lot of work to do if we will make the feature as
      complete as the ODB++ spec.  However, the current functionality's
      completeness is already sufficient to cover general production
      scenarios. I have compared the output results with Gerber files by
      DFM tool and the accuracy at the graphic level should be able to
      cover most usage scenarios.  Additionally, I am very grateful to
      the great open-source project Horizon EDA for giving me a lot of
      inspiration in terms of ideas.

The feature can be enabled by adding "EnableODB=1" to the kicad_advanced
configuration file.

Fixes https://gitlab.com/kicad/code/kicad/-/issues/2019

#include <dialogs/dialog_export_odbpp.h>
#include <board.h>
#include <footprint.h>
#include <kiway_holder.h>
#include <pcb_edit_frame.h>
#include <pcbnew_settings.h>
#include <pgm_base.h>
#include <project.h>
#include <project/board_project_settings.h>
#include <project/project_file.h>
#include <settings/settings_manager.h>
#include <widgets/std_bitmap_button.h>
#include <set>
#include <vector>
#include <wx/dirdlg.h>
static wxString s_oemColumn = wxEmptyString;
DIALOG_EXPORT_ODBPP::DIALOG_EXPORT_ODBPP( PCB_EDIT_FRAME* aParent ) :
DIALOG_EXPORT_ODBPP_BASE( aParent ), m_parent( aParent )
{
m_browseButton->SetBitmap( KiBitmapBundle( BITMAPS::small_folder ) );
SetupStandardButtons( { { wxID_OK, _( "Export" ) }, { wxID_CANCEL, _( "Close" ) } } );
wxString path = m_parent->GetLastPath( LAST_PATH_ODBPP );
if( path.IsEmpty() )
{
wxFileName brdFile( m_parent->GetBoard()->GetFileName() );
path = brdFile.GetPath();
}
m_outputFileName->SetValue( path );
// Fill wxChoice (and others) items with data before calling finishDialogSettings()
// to calculate suitable widgets sizes
Init();
// Now all widgets have the size fixed, call FinishDialogSettings
finishDialogSettings();
}
void DIALOG_EXPORT_ODBPP::onBrowseClicked( wxCommandEvent& event )
{
// Build the absolute path of current output directory to preselect it in the file browser.
wxString path = ExpandEnvVarSubstitutions( m_outputFileName->GetValue(), &Prj() );
wxFileName fn( Prj().AbsolutePath( path ) );
wxDirDialog dlg( this, _( "Export ODB++ File" ), fn.GetPath() );
if( dlg.ShowModal() == wxID_CANCEL )
return;
m_outputFileName->SetValue( dlg.GetPath() );
}
void DIALOG_EXPORT_ODBPP::onOKClick( wxCommandEvent& event )
{
m_parent->SetLastPath( LAST_PATH_ODBPP, m_outputFileName->GetValue() );
event.Skip();
}
bool DIALOG_EXPORT_ODBPP::Init()
{
PCBNEW_SETTINGS* cfg = Pgm().GetSettingsManager().GetAppSettings<PCBNEW_SETTINGS>();
BOARD* board = m_parent->GetBoard();
m_choiceUnits->SetSelection( cfg->m_ExportODBPP.units );
m_precision->SetValue( cfg->m_ExportODBPP.precision );
m_cbCompress->SetValue( cfg->m_ExportODBPP.compress );
return true;
}
bool DIALOG_EXPORT_ODBPP::TransferDataFromWindow()
{
PCBNEW_SETTINGS* cfg = Pgm().GetSettingsManager().GetAppSettings<PCBNEW_SETTINGS>();
cfg->m_ExportODBPP.units = m_choiceUnits->GetSelection();
cfg->m_ExportODBPP.precision = m_precision->GetValue();
cfg->m_ExportODBPP.compress = m_cbCompress->GetValue();
return true;
}
